首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用python从主数据中提取数据

从主数据中提取数据是一项常见的任务,Python作为一种流行的编程语言,提供了丰富的库和工具,使得数据提取变得更加容易和高效。

在使用Python从主数据中提取数据时,可以采用以下步骤:

  1. 连接主数据:根据主数据存储的不同,可以使用相应的Python库来建立连接。例如,如果主数据存储在关系型数据库中,可以使用pymysql、psycopg2等库连接MySQL、PostgreSQL等数据库。
  2. 查询数据:一旦与主数据建立了连接,可以使用SQL语句或者库提供的方法来执行查询操作。例如,使用pandas库的read_sql_query函数可以方便地执行SQL查询并将结果读取到DataFrame中。
  3. 数据清洗和处理:从主数据中提取的数据可能需要进行一些清洗和处理,以符合后续的分析或应用需求。可以使用Python的各种数据处理库,如pandas、NumPy等来进行数据清洗、转换、缺失值处理等操作。
  4. 数据存储:提取的数据可以根据需要进行存储。Python提供了各种方式,如保存为CSV文件、Excel文件、数据库表等。可以使用pandas库提供的to_csv、to_excel等方法,或者使用数据库相关的库进行数据存储。

在云计算领域,腾讯云提供了一系列相关的产品和服务,适用于数据提取和处理的应用场景。以下是腾讯云的一些推荐产品:

  1. 云数据库MySQL:提供了高性能、可靠的MySQL数据库服务,适用于存储和查询主数据。
  2. 云服务器CVM:提供了弹性、可扩展的虚拟机实例,可以用于运行Python脚本和处理数据。
  3. 对象存储COS:提供了安全、稳定的云端存储服务,适用于存储提取的数据文件。
  4. 数据分析DAS:提供了一站式的数据分析平台,可以方便地进行数据清洗、转换、分析等操作。

更详细的产品介绍和使用指南可以在腾讯云官网上找到,具体链接如下:

  1. 云数据库MySQL:https://cloud.tencent.com/product/cdb
  2. 云服务器CVM:https://cloud.tencent.com/product/cvm
  3. 对象存储COS:https://cloud.tencent.com/product/cos
  4. 数据分析DAS:https://cloud.tencent.com/product/das

请注意,以上答案仅供参考,实际使用时需要根据具体需求和情况进行调整和优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券